Overview
Nestled along the shores of Lake Zurich and framed by distant mountains, the city is known for its high quality of life and postcard-perfect scenery. Its Old Town (Altstadt) is a charming maze of cobblestone lanes, medieval churches like Grossmünster, and colorful townhouses. Walking along the Limmat River or browsing the boutiques on Bahnhofstrasse gives you a sense of Zurich’s graceful blend of tradition and sophistication.
Despite its reputation as a financial hub, Zurich is also a cultural powerhouse. It’s home to excellent museums like the Kunsthaus and the Swiss National Museum, as well as a thriving arts scene and an eclectic range of restaurants and cafés. Music lovers can catch performances at the Zurich Opera House or find laid-back jazz venues tucked into the city’s historic quarters.
Zurich also offers easy access to outdoor adventures, from swimming in the lake during summer to skiing nearby slopes in winter. Whether you are sipping hot chocolate in a cozy café or exploring the scenic hills just beyond the city limits, Zurich offers a relaxing yet refined experience that captures the best of urban life and natural beauty.

Start your day with a relaxing walk along Lake Zurich. The lake’s scenic beauty, combined with stunning views of the surrounding mountains, makes it an idyllic spot to begin your adventure. You can take a boat ride on the lake or simply enjoy the peaceful atmosphere along the promenades. There are also several parks and cafés where you can relax and take in the views.
Tip: For a longer experience, consider renting a bike or taking a scenic boat cruise to explore the lake from a different perspective.

Zurich’s Old Town (Altstadt) is a maze of narrow cobblestone streets, medieval buildings, and quaint shops. It’s a charming place to wander, offering a glimpse into Zurich’s rich history. You’ll find landmarks like the Grossmünster Church, a Romanesque-style cathedral with stunning views from the tower, and the Fraumünster Church, known for its beautiful stained glass windows designed by Marc Chagall.
Tip: Take some time to explore the alleys and hidden squares of Altstadt, where you can find local boutiques, cafés, and charming Swiss chocolate shops.

If you are interested in Swiss history and culture, head to the Swiss National Museum (Landesmuseum Zürich). This museum offers an in-depth look at the country’s history, art, and culture, with exhibits ranging from ancient artifacts to modern art. The museum itself is housed in a beautiful historical building, and its collections are both educational and engaging.
Tip: If you’re short on time, focus on the exhibits showcasing Switzerland’s cultural heritage and historical development.
For panoramic views of Zurich and the surrounding Alps, take a short train ride to the top of Uetliberg Mountain. This easy-to-access peak offers some of the best views in Zurich, making it a perfect spot for photography or a peaceful escape from the city. There are several walking trails around the summit that allow you to fully immerse yourself in the alpine landscape.
Tip: Consider having lunch at the mountaintop restaurant, which offers incredible views while you dine.

Art lovers will appreciate a visit to Kunsthaus Zürich, one of Switzerland’s most important art museums. The museum boasts an impressive collection of Swiss and international art, including works by famous artists like Van Gogh, Monet, and Chagall, as well as contemporary art. It’s a great stop if you want to experience Zurich’s thriving art scene.
Tip: If you are short on time, focus on the museum's main collections, which include works by Swiss artists and the European art masters.

One of the most famous shopping streets in the world, Bahnhofstrasse is a must-see in Zurich. This broad, tree-lined avenue is home to luxury boutiques, department stores, and Swiss watch shops, as well as cafés and restaurants. Whether you’re in the mood for shopping or simply strolling and people-watching, Bahnhofstrasse offers a taste of Zurich’s high-end lifestyle.
Tip: Even if you’re not shopping, the area offers great window shopping and a chance to see Zurich’s upscale side.

If you’re a nature lover, the Zurich Botanical Garden is a peaceful retreat. Located on the shores of Lake Zurich, the garden is home to over 15,000 plant species from all over the world. It’s a great spot to enjoy some fresh air and take in beautiful flora and fauna in a tranquil setting.
Tip: If you’re visiting in spring or summer, make sure to check out the colorful flowerbeds and the glasshouses, which feature tropical plants.

No trip to Zurich is complete without indulging in Swiss chocolate! Stop by one of Zurich’s famous chocolatiers, like Lindt or Confiserie Bachmann, to sample high-quality Swiss chocolates. You can also try other Swiss specialties such as fondue or rösti (crispy grated potatoes), which are commonly found in local restaurants.
Tip: If you are craving an authentic experience, consider visiting Schober café in the Old Town, which offers a cozy atmosphere and delicious Swiss pastries.

For families or animal lovers, a visit to the Zürich Zoo is a great way to spend part of your day. The zoo is home to over 360 species and includes the Masoala Rainforest, an indoor exhibit that replicates the Madagascan rainforest ecosystem. The zoo is well-designed and offers both educational exhibits and opportunities to get up close to exotic animals.
Tip: Plan to visit the Masoala Rainforest first to enjoy the warm, tropical environment, especially if you’re visiting in colder months.

The Limmat River flows through Zurich, and walking along its banks is a relaxing way to spend your time. The river is lined with historic buildings, lush green spaces, and charming cafés. You can take a boat tour along the river or simply enjoy the peaceful ambiance as you wander the pathways and bridges that cross the water.
Tip: Stop at one of the cafés along the river for a coffee and take in the beautiful scenery.
